Dewal Population - Gurdaspur, Punjab

Dewal is a medium size village located in Gurdaspur Tehsil of Gurdaspur district, Punjab with total 135 families residing. The Dewal village has population of 686 of which 348 are males while 338 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dewal village population of children with age 0-6 is 83 which makes up 12.10 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dewal village is 971 which is higher than Punjab state average of 895. Child Sex Ratio for the Dewal as per census is 729, lower than Punjab average of 846.

Dewal village has higher literacy rate compared to Punjab. In 2011, literacy rate of Dewal village was 75.95 % compared to 75.84 % of Punjab. In Dewal Male literacy stands at 80.00 % while female literacy rate was 71.95 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 0.73 % of total population in Dewal village. The village Dewal curr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Dewal village out of total population, 200 were engaged in work activities. 86.00 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 14.00 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 200 workers engaged in Main Work, 114 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 1 were Agricultural labourer.
